When searching for "camping near me," understanding the environment and the type of camping offered is crucial. Pinckney Rails-to-Trails Campground is described as a primitive campground, which means it offers a more rustic experience with fewer amenities compared to full-service campgrounds. According to reviews, the campground provides porta-potties and a shower trailer for guest convenience. It's important to note that there are no power hookups or a dump station available at this location. This type of camping is ideal for those who enjoy a more traditional outdoor experience and are comfortable being self-sufficient in terms of power and waste management.
Despite being a primitive campground, Pinckney Rails-to-Trails offers essential facilities for a comfortable stay. The presence of a shower trailer provides a welcome amenity for maintaining hygiene during your camping trip. Additionally, multiple spots within the campground have water available for filling jugs and for cooking, which is a significant convenience for primitive camping. One reviewer also mentioned that the campground appears to be installing a dishwashing station near the shower trailer, which would be a valuable addition for campers looking to easily clean their cookware.
One of the standout features of Pinckney Rails-to-Trails Campground is its location directly next door to a large paintball field that is open to the public. This offers a unique recreational opportunity for campers looking for an adventurous activity during their stay. The proximity of the paintball field adds an element of excitement and entertainment that distinguishes this campground from more traditional, solely nature-focused camping areas.
The environment surrounding the campground is also highly praised by reviewers. The "rails to trail" itself runs alongside the campground, providing direct access to an extensive network of trails perfect for biking and hiking. One enthusiastic reviewer mentioned that you can ride your bike all the way to Lake Michigan or to Detroit, highlighting the remarkable connectivity offered by this trail system. This makes the campground an ideal base for local users who are avid cyclists or enjoy long-distance biking adventures.
Beyond the trails, the campground's location offers convenient access to the town of Pinckney. Everything in town is described as being within walking distance, including a small, highly-regarded bakery where everything, even the doughnut filling, is made in-house. This proximity to local businesses allows campers to easily access supplies, enjoy local cuisine, and experience the charm of the town without needing to drive. The presence of multiple small parks also within walking distance further enhances the family-friendly appeal of the campground and the surrounding area.

Pickney rails to trails campground is a primitive campground with portapottys and a shower trailer. Lots of camps site available. NO power hookups or dump station available. Looks like they will be installing a dish washing station near the shower trailer. Multiple spots in the campground have water available to fill jugs or cook with. Located just next door is a large paintball field open to the public. My family and I had a great time camping here. The camp hosts are awesome people. Everything in town is within walking distance including a small bakery where everything is made in house even the doughnut filling. The rails to trail runs along side the campground. You can ride your bike all the way to Lake Michigan or to Detroit. Multiple small parks also in walking distance, very family friendly.We will definitely return next time we are in the area!!
